This summer borrow more than just books. Introducing Nature Packs and Solar Panel Kits - the newest items in Fraser Valley Regional Library’s (FVRL) Playground lending collection.

“The library continually looks for opportunities to contribute to the vibrant health of our communities as well as the planet,” says Heather Scoular, the Director of Customer Experience. “These items were thoughtfully chosen through that lens. Both items will enhance the borrowers’ outdoor summer experience wherever their adventures take them.”

Nature Packs include walking poles, pocket microscope, a chime for meditation, booklets on how to recognize local plants and animals, and the book Being with Trees. The pack has been curated to help connect its user with nature and the practice of mindfulness. Solar Panel Kits can be used in a variety of outdoor settings from the urban city to the backwoods. The kit allows its user to test out and discover the value and potential of solar power as an alternative sustainable energy source.

The pack and kit, partially funded with the financial support of the Province of British Columbia through the Ministry of Municipal Affairs, are free to borrow with an FVRL card.
